Why Pools Lose Water in Manalapan, NJ
Many pool owners in Manalapan are puzzled when their pool water levels drop unexpectedly. Typical causes include underground broken pipes, faulty pool fittings like skimmers or return jets, deteriorating vinyl liners, and soil shifts due to New Jersey’s freeze-thaw climate cycles. Manalapan’s clay-based soils expand and contract, sometimes stressing pipes and liner seams.
Pools in this area are also vulnerable to damage from harsh winters and spring ground movement, which can lead to undetected cracks or leaks. Sometimes what seems like a leak might be simple evaporation, but when water loss exceeds a few inches per week, a thorough pool leak detection service is necessary to identify the true source.
How Pool Leak Detection in Manalapan Works: Technology and Expertise
At NJ Pool Patcher, we start the leak detection process utilizing advanced tools such as electronic listening devices, pressure testing systems, and specialized water sensors. The first step is water loss verification, distinguishing leaks from evaporation or splash-out losses.
Following this, we perform:
-
Pool Pressure Testing: We isolate and pressurize individual plumbing lines—such as suction, return, main drain, and spa lines—to find underground leaks without blind digging. (For more details, visit our Pool Pressure Testing NJ page.)
-
Pipe Leak Locating: Using electronic locating equipment, we pinpoint the precise underground break location. Our approach minimizes disruption and repair costs by targeting the exact area needing work. (Learn about broken pool pipes NJ.)
-
Vinyl Liner Leak Identification: We inspect liners for punctures or seam separations, including hidden tears under steps or benches. Our service determines whether a patch or full liner replacement is needed. (Explore our vinyl liner pool leak repair NJ service.)
-
Pool Pipe Camera Inspection: When necessary, we use sophisticated video camera systems to inspect plumbing lines for cracks or blockages, providing visual proof before any repairs begin. (See more on pool pipe camera inspection NJ.)
We always confirm the exact leak location before recommending repairs, preventing costly and unwarranted excavation.
Leak vs Evaporation: Why Professional Testing Matters
Many pool owners mistake natural evaporation for leaks, leading to unnecessary repairs or false worries. A pool typically loses about ¼ to ½ inch of water daily due to evaporation, depending on weather conditions. Professional pool leak detection in Manalapan helps differentiate this from real leaks that cause excessive water loss, sometimes several inches weekly.
Additionally, leaks may originate from plumbing lines beneath the pool or structural cracks which cannot be spotted without professional tools. DIY testing rarely provides the accuracy needed, often resulting in costly trial-and-error fixes. Frequently Asked Questions About Pool Leak Detection in Manalapan
Q1: How much water loss is normal in a pool?
Normal evaporation accounts for about ¼ to ½ inch of water per day. Anything more than this may indicate a leak.
Q2: How long does pool leak detection take?
Most inspections and tests are completed within 2-4 hours, depending on the pool size and complexity.
Q3: What does pool leak detection cost in NJ?
Costs vary based on tests required but range from $150-$500 for standard inspections. Pressure testing and video inspections may incur additional fees.
Q4: Do I need to drain my pool for leak detection?
No, we perform all testing with your pool filled to standard levels to avoid unnecessary stress on the pool structure.
